Washcloth pattern


 I was thinking of washcloths...They are easy fast projects to try a stitch pattern. Here is the finished version.

The material is cotton. It has a nice texture, which I love. So about the pattern. It just came to my head. 
A little trial and error, I figured out, the beginning must be a multiple of 3 + 3 chain. 
The 3 chains will count as first dc. Then start a dc cluster in the same stitch as in the picture below.
That is the beginning of the 3dc cluster. The second of the cluster starts on the next stitch and the 3rd of the cluster is on the next stitch. The picture below will explain it better, I think.
Now finish the cluster. and chain 1. Again start the 3 dc cluster at the 3rd cluster of the last cluster.When the last 3dc cluster is made, don't make a chin 1. Just make a dc on the last chain. Then chain 3 and make a dc on the fist stitch and start again the 3 dc cluster. 
When it became the desired size, I did single crochet around.
